The intersection of animal behavior and veterinary science represents a shift from treating animals as biological machines to recognizing them as sentient beings with complex emotional lives. Historically, veterinary medicine focused primarily on physical pathology—surgery, pharmacology, and diagnostics. However, modern practice acknowledges that psychological well-being is inseparable from physical health, giving rise to the essential field of clinical ethology. The Diagnostic Power of Behavior

In veterinary science, behavior is the "sixth vital sign." Because animals cannot verbally communicate distress, their actions serve as the primary diagnostic tool for clinicians. For example, a cat exhibiting sudden aggression or "inappropriate" elimination is often not suffering from a personality flaw, but rather an underlying medical condition like feline lower urinary tract disease (FLUTD) or chronic pain. By integrating behavioral science, veterinarians can differentiate between a psychological issue and a physiological cry for help, leading to more accurate and humane interventions. Stress and Physiological Recovery

The relationship between behavior and healing is deeply rooted in endocrinology. An animal experiencing fear or anxiety during a clinic visit undergoes a massive release of cortisol and adrenaline. These stress hormones can mask symptoms, skew blood test results (such as glucose levels in stressed cats), and actively suppress the immune system, slowing down post-operative recovery. The implementation of "Fear-Free" techniques—such as using pheromone diffusers, low-stress handling, and positive reinforcement—demonstrates how behavioral management directly improves clinical outcomes. The Rise of Behavioral Medicine

As the human-animal bond has strengthened, owners now seek veterinary help for behavioral pathologies like separation anxiety, obsessive-compulsive disorders, and geriatric cognitive dysfunction. This has birthed a specialized branch of veterinary medicine that utilizes psychotropic medications in tandem with environmental modification. Treating a dog for noise phobia is no longer seen as "optional" or "luxury" care; it is recognized as a necessary intervention to prevent self-injury and maintain the integrity of the home environment. Ethics and Animal Welfare

Beyond the clinic, the synergy of these fields is vital for global animal welfare. Veterinary behaviorists provide the scientific framework for assessing the quality of life in livestock, zoo animals, and laboratory subjects. By understanding the species-specific needs of an animal—such as the rooting instinct of a pig or the social hierarchy of a primate—veterinarians can advocate for housing and management systems that prevent "stereotypies" (repetitive, purposeless behaviors) and ensure a life worth living. The ultimate manifestation of this merger is the board-certified Diplomate of the American College of Veterinary Behaviorists (ACVB) . These are veterinarians who have completed a residency focused on psychiatry and ethology (animal behavior).

Animal behavior and veterinary science are two fields that have become increasingly linked in modern medicine. Traditionally, veterinary care focused primarily on the physical health of animals, treating injuries and diseases through surgery or medication. However, as our understanding of animal psychology has grown, it has become clear that mental and emotional well-being are just as critical to an animal’s overall health. Integrating behavioral science into veterinary practice allows for more accurate diagnoses, safer handling, and more effective treatment plans.

One of the primary benefits of combining these fields is the ability to recognize pain and illness through behavioral changes. Animals cannot communicate their discomfort verbally, so they rely on body language and habit shifts. A cat that stops grooming or a dog that becomes uncharacteristically aggressive may be reacting to underlying physical pain rather than a "bad" personality. By studying animal behavior, veterinarians can identify these subtle red flags early, leading to faster interventions and better recovery rates.

Furthermore, understanding behavior is essential for reducing stress during clinical visits. "Fear-free" veterinary practices use behavioral principles to make exams less traumatic for patients. Techniques such as using pheromone diffusers, offering high-value treats, and avoiding forceful restraint help lower an animal’s cortisol levels. This is not just about comfort; a stressed animal can provide inaccurate heart rate readings or blood glucose levels, potentially leading to a misdiagnosis. When animals are calm, the medical data gathered is more reliable.

The synergy between behavior and science also plays a vital role in the human-animal bond. Behavioral issues are one of the leading reasons why owners surrender pets to shelters. When veterinarians can offer behavioral counseling or prescribe medication for conditions like separation anxiety or compulsive disorders, they are doing more than treating a symptom—they are keeping a family together. This holistic approach ensures that the animal is healthy both in body and mind.
